Intellectual Property
Intellectual Property encompasses rights over creations of the mind, such as inventions, literary and artistic works, designs, symbols, names, and images used in commerce.
Trade Secrets
Confidential business information that provides a competitive edge, protected by law against unauthorized disclosure.
